With the recent advance in contact lens technology, theatrical contact
lenses can now be purchased as hard or soft lenses.
Hard lenses are made from polymethylmethacrylate (or PMMA as it
is known) and can last up to six months. Soft contact lenses are
made from hydroxethylmethacrylate (or HEMA as it is also known)
and can vary in their life span from one time use to use over a
period of weeks, or even months.
However, as soft contact lenses are high in water content, they
allow greater levels of oxygen to reach the eye; thus, the eye is
able to breath better. As such, it is advances in this design that
have most probably had the biggest impact on theatrical contact
lenses.
